Levetiracetam Ameliorates L-DOPA-Induced Dyskinesia in Hemiparkinsonian Rats Inducing Critical Molecular Changes in the Striatum

Figure 3

Levetiracetam-induced expression changes of the ΔFosB and phosphorylation of ERK1/2 in the dorsolateral portion of the striatum. Images display immunoblots from striatal tissue (IL: ipsilateral side; CL: contralateral side) from one animal in each levetiracetam treatment group, and immunoblots correspond to FosB, ΔFosB, and β-actin as internal control. Levetiracetam 60 mg/kg significantly reduced the striatal ΔFosB expression (a). versus same side of control group ( per group; LEV: levetiracetam). Images display immunoblots from striatal tissue (IL: ipsilateral side; CL: contralateral side) from one animal in each levetiracetam treatment group, and immunoblots correspond to p-ERK1/2 and β-actin as internal control. Levetiracetam 30 and 60 mg/kg significantly reduced the striatal p-ERK1/2 expression (b). and versus same side of the control group ( per group; LEV: levetiracetam).
